Hi there.
This is my first post in the caravan section so please be gentle with me.
We have always camped in tents but for many different reasons we are looking at getting a caravan.
I have set my heart on an old Alpine Sprite.
I have been searching around for a few weeks now and have arranged to view a van. It is an old girl and at £495 I don't expect it to be marvellous. However, we do need it to be structurally solid - we would be able to smarten up the inside.
I wondered if any of you could share your knowledge and tell me what I need to be looking for and the questions I should be asking.

Check for damp and the condition of the floor as some older vans can get a soft floor (delamination) It would also be a good idea to have the van serviced by a professional. We are new to caravaning ourselfs so cant offer much advice but i am sure some one will bob along with lots more advice for you.. Also check everything works as it should ie 12v lights/fridge/EHU ect.

There's nothing that cannot be repaired, even damp and floor delamination. Not sure of the age you are looking at, but it's possible that it's not on a modern chassis, in which case, it may not be galvanized, so a rusty chassis is a major issue. If it's an AlKo chassis, you should have no corrosion issues as these are all galvanized.
